Use the following steps to prove that log b(xy)- log bx+ log by.
borishaifa [10]

Answer with Step-by-step explanation:

a.x=b^p

y=b^q

Taking both sides log

log x=plog b

Using identity:logx^y=ylogx

p=\frac{logx}{log b}=log_b x

Using identity:log_x y=\frac{log y}{log x}

log y=qlog b

q=\frac{log y}{log b}=log_b y

b.xy=b^pb^q

We know that

x^a\cdot x^b=x^{a+b}

Using identity

xy=b^{p+q}

c.log_b(xy)=log_b(b^{p+q})

log_b(xy)=(p+q)log_b b

Substitute the values then we get

log_b(xy)=(log_b x+log_b y)

By using log_b b=1

Hence, log_b(xy)=log_b x+log_b y
